Detainees and control orders


Free Talha Ahsan

Talha has already been detained for over 6 years without trial or charge in the UK on the notorious 2003 US-UK extradition treaty. He has now been extradited to the US. If convicted he faces life without parole in solitary confinement at ADX Florence, Colorado. Support the campaign here: